What is the Gold Spot Price?
The gold spot price refers to the current market price for immediate delivery of gold. It is the price at which gold can be bought or sold right now, on the spot market. This price is determined by the forces of supply and demand, influenced by a myriad of global economic, political, and social factors. Unlike futures contracts, which lock in a price for a future transaction, the spot price reflects the immediate value of the commodity. For investors and businesses in Miami, understanding this real-time value is crucial for making timely decisions.
The gold spot price is typically quoted in U.S. dollars per troy ounce, though it can be found in other currencies and units of weight. Major financial centers like New York, London, Zurich, and Hong Kong play a significant role in setting and disseminating these prices. Factors Influencing the Gold Spot Price
Several interconnected factors influence the gold spot price, making it a complex yet fascinating market to analyze. These drivers range from macroeconomic indicators to geopolitical tensions, all of which contribute to gold’s perceived value as a store of wealth and a hedge against inflation.
- Economic Uncertainty and Inflation: During periods of high inflation or economic downturns, investors often flock to gold as a safe-haven asset, driving up demand and, consequently, the spot price.
- Interest Rates: When interest rates rise, holding non-yielding assets like gold becomes less attractive compared to interest-bearing investments, potentially lowering the spot price. Conversely, low interest rates can boost gold demand.
- Geopolitical Instability: Wars, political crises, and trade disputes can create uncertainty, leading investors to seek the stability of gold, thus increasing its spot price.
- Currency Fluctuations: Since gold is typically priced in U.S. dollars, a weaker dollar generally makes gold cheaper for buyers using other currencies, increasing demand and potentially the spot price. A stronger dollar can have the opposite effect.
- Central Bank Policies: The buying and selling of gold reserves by central banks can significantly impact market supply and demand, influencing the spot price.

Cost and Pricing for Gold Spot Transactions
Understanding the cost associated with gold spot transactions is essential for both buyers and sellers. While the gold spot price provides a baseline, several other factors contribute to the final cost, especially for physical gold transactions. For businesses in Miami and across the United States, these costs can significantly impact profitability and investment returns.
Pricing Factors
The final price of gold is influenced by several elements beyond the spot price. These include: premiums charged by refiners and dealers, assay and certification costs, manufacturing and fabrication expenses (for jewelry or industrial products), shipping and insurance costs, and applicable taxes or duties. For example, a jewelry maker in Miami will incur costs for design, fabrication, and retail markup on top of the gold’s spot value.
Average Cost Ranges
The premium over the spot price can vary significantly based on the form of gold (e.g., bullion bars, coins, jewelry), the quantity purchased, and the dealer. Generally, larger quantities and standardized bullion products tend to have lower premiums. For instance, a large industrial buyer might negotiate a lower premium than an individual buying a single gold coin. Common Mistakes to Avoid with Gold Spot Prices
Navigating the gold spot market can be complex, and several common mistakes can lead to financial losses or missed opportunities. Being aware of these pitfalls is crucial for investors and businesses in Miami and across the United States to ensure successful transactions in 2026.
- Ignoring Transaction Costs: Focusing solely on the spot price without accounting for premiums, fees, taxes, and shipping can lead to unexpected expenses and reduced profitability. Always factor in the total cost of acquisition or sale.
- Chasing Short-Term Fluctuations: While the spot price changes constantly, attempting to time the market for minor short-term gains is often speculative and risky. A long-term investment strategy is generally more prudent for gold.
- Overlooking Gold Purity and Certification: Not verifying the purity (karat) and authenticity of gold can lead to purchasing counterfeit or lower-quality products. Reputable dealers and certifications are essential, as provided by companies like Maiyam Group.
- Neglecting Market Analysis: Making decisions based solely on current price without understanding the underlying economic and geopolitical factors driving it can lead to poor investment choices.
- Ignoring Storage and Security: For physical gold holdings, inadequate storage and security measures can expose assets to theft or loss, negating any potential gains from price appreciation.
